Having served on the board for 2012, I'm applying to continue board candidacy for 2013.

History

I've been a heavy user and advocate of XMPP since 2004.

Over the past 14 years I've served as director for dozens of 501(c)(3) non-profit organizations including community centers, sports clubs, religious organizations, educational tech organizations, charities, and a local currency system. While very different in purpose, these organizations share a great deal in the need for fund raising, outreach, volunteer engagement, and building a positive public image.

I currently serve as director for Copyleft Games Group, lead Python XML SIG, and maintain several software projects related to XMPP.

In 2012 I primarily spoke and presented regarding XMPP, my largest undertaking was organizing a poster session at PyCon with Ralph Meijer and Lance Stout.


Goals

The XMPP community needs an influx of new blood. While the board has had a largely passive role within the organization, I believe we're at a turning point and must become more active.

My goals XMPP-wise over the next year;

  • Promote more work on social networking over XMPP
  • Assist in fundraising and outreach
  • Help facilitate sprints and interop events
  • Rebuild the regional XMPP group in Washington, DC
  • Support other people doing awesome XMPP stuff
